Join Caroline Wilson and Corrie Perkin for Ep 206.
Thanks to Red Energy for supporting our podcast - voted most satisfied customers 11 years in a row.
This week on the show, Caro’s joining us from Yamba and we reflect on what makes a great beach holiday. The Queen is on ‘light duties’ this week having contracted COVID, we discuss the future of the monarchy and Corrie reveals the details of Operation London Bridge and the protocols that will kick into gear when the monarch passes.
